INDIANAPOLIS (AP) -- Perhaps the most unpredictable Big Ten tournament ever will begin Thursday at Bankers Life Fieldhouse.
Michigan State has earned the top seed as part of a 3-way split for the conference crown. Spartans coach Tom Izzo said the conference is the most balanced it has been in his 27 years in the league. Michigan is the No. 2 seed, while Ohio State is No. 3. Those teams earned byes and will play their first games on Friday.
Play begins Thursday when No. 8 seed Iowa plays No. 9 Illinois. The second game features No. 5 Indiana and No. 12 Penn State. The evening matchups are No. 7 Northwestern against No. 10 Minnesota and No. 6 Purdue vs. No. 11 Nebraska.
The championship game will be played on Sunday.
